How To Fix KE896 - Important: An error occurred when generating Include &1


KE896 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: KE -

  • Message number: 896

  • Message text: Important: An error occurred when generating Include &1

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    An error occurred when generating Include &V1&.

    System Response

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

    How to fix this error?

    Important: Execute function module &V2& manually using transaction
    SE37. No special import parameters have to be entered.
    You use function module &V2& to generate Include &V1& again. Once
    Include &V1& has been generated without errors, the system environments
    are adjusted automatically the next time your operating concerns are
    used.
    If this error also occurs when function module &V2& is performed
    manually, you need to generate the system environments (the
    client-dependent and client-independent environment) for all operating
    concerns again. (The client-dependent environment also needs to be
    generated again in each client.)
    When function module &V2& is executed manually, no error should occur.
    If errors do occur all the same, please inform SAP as well (OSS note
    for component CO-PA).

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message KE896 - Important: An error occurred when generating Include &1 ?
    The SAP error message KE896 ("Important: An error occurred when generating Include &1") typically occurs in the context of the Controlling (CO) module, particularly when there are issues related to the generation of include files during the execution of certain transactions or reports.
    Causes:
    
    Missing or Incomplete Configuration: The error may arise if there are missing or incomplete configurations in the controlling area or related settings.
    Authorization Issues: Insufficient authorizations for the user executing the transaction can lead to this error.
    System or Program Errors: There may be bugs or issues in the underlying ABAP code or program that is trying to generate the include.
    Database Issues: Problems with the database, such as locks or inconsistencies, can also trigger this error.
    Transport Issues: If the include is part of a transport request that has not been properly imported or is inconsistent, it can lead to this error.
